Jim’s Seafood in Frankfort closing, sold to Buffalo Trace

The restaurant will continue to operate as usual through Oct. 13, according to a post by owner Gary Arnold.

PHOTO: Jim’s Seafood being torn down – Frankfort – State-Journal

Jim’s Seafood on Wilkinson Boulevard was being torn down on Monday. The restaurant closed in October after serving the Frankfort community …
